#5769c2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5769c2 is composed of 34.1% red, 41.2% green and 76.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.2% cyan, 45.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 229.9 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 55.1%. #5769c2 color hex could be obtained by blending #aed2ff with #000085. Closest websafe color is: #6666cc.

Shades and Tints of #5769c2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020205 is the darkest color, while #f5f6f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#5769c2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c8c8d is the less saturated color, while #2246f7 is the most saturated one.
